Q&A

1. What is the role of a Building Inspector?

A Building Inspector evaluates construction projects to ensure compliance with building codes, safety standards, and approved plans throughout the construction process.

2. When does a Building Inspector visit a construction site?

Inspectors typically visit at key stages such as foundation, framing, electrical, plumbing, and final inspections to verify work meets code requirements.

3. Do I need to be present during the Building Inspector’s visit?

While it's not always mandatory, being present during inspections can help address any questions or concerns immediately and facilitate communication.

4. What happens if my project fails an inspection?

If a project fails inspection, the inspector will provide a list of required corrections. Work must be corrected and re-inspected before proceeding.

5. Can a Building Inspector stop construction if there are safety concerns?

Yes, if serious code violations or safety hazards are found, the inspector has the authority to issue a stop-work order until issues are resolved.
